This three-story commercial building exhibits the tripartite base-shaft-capital façade configuration typical of the Classical Revival style. The brick base contains two storefronts flanking a central entry. The storefronts have brick and stone bulkheads, aluminum and glass display windows, wood doors, and awnings covering the transoms. The central entry has a stone surround ornamented with dentils, scroll brackets, and fluted pilasters. A simple stone beltcourse caps the first story. Paired two-story brick pilasters with stone bases and capitals divide the façade into three bays. Each bay contains a paired 8/8 double-hung, historically-appropriate replacement window at each story. Second-story windows have stone sills and soldier course lintels while third-story windows have soldier course sills. Round-arched openings feature fanlights and stone keystones as well as stones at the spring point of the arches. A wide stone entablature and cornice with large dentils caps the third story. The flat parapet has stone coping. The rear (south) elevation is clad in stucco.
